Active duty income earned by active duty members of the armed forces is exempt from New Mexico\u2019s personal income tax. File a PIT-1 resident tax return and use a PIT-ADJ schedule to deduct any military active duty pay.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<div class=\"blogClearBoth\"><\/div>\n<p><a href=\"\/individuals\/frequently-asked-questions\/\">back to list<\/a><\/p>\n<p>[\/et_pb_text][\/et_pb_column][\/et_pb_row][\/et_pb_section]<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Yes.
